La meilleure solution pour découvrir le centre historique de Dijon à travers vingt-deux étapes clefs décrites dans une brochure explicative, présentant également les trois boucles additionnelles, en vente à l’office de tourisme de Dijon Métropole. Le balisage est constitué de triangles métalliques placés au sol qu’il suffit de suivre en continu.

"Teče krvava Drina" (The Bloody Drina Flows) is a historical document compiling survivor testimonies, archival data, and photographic evidence of the March 1942 Stari Brod and Miloševići massacres, where Ustaše forces targeted Serbian civilians. The work highlights the suffering along the Drina River and seeks to preserve the memory of crimes that were largely suppressed during the Yugoslav era, often featuring maps and documents in its PDF format.
